#EEC0FA Hex color

#EEC0FA

The hexadecimal color code #EEC0FA corresponds to the code RGB( 238, 192, 250 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 0,93 level), green (at 0,75 level) and blue (at 0,98 level). Its brightness is 86% and its saturation is 85%. It is composed of red at 35%, green at 28% and blue at 36%.

Uses of #EEC0FA in CSS

When using #EEC0FA as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#EEC0FA as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
